Denison College of Secondary Education - Kelso High Campus is a comprehensive public high school with 815 students, including 160 Aboriginal students, located in the city of Bathurst NSW, three hours drive from the Sydney CBD. Bathurst boasts a rich heritage and beautiful natural environment, a wide range of career opportunities and an affordable lifestyle, and a thriving and inclusive social scene.
The campus offers a comprehensive support unit operating within a highly inclusive model of support for students with disabilities. The unit comprises ten Special Education classes, including one Tutorial (TUT), two Intensive Learning Support - Mental Health (ILS-MH), four Autism (AU), one Mild Intellectual Disability (IM), and two Multi-Categorical (MC) classes that integrate seamlessly with mainstream classes.
Our highly skilled teachers in the support unit possess extensive knowledge of legislative requirements and evidence-based teaching strategies that support the participation and learning of our 69 enrolled students. The team places a strong emphasis on personal achievement in academics and social-emotional learning, supported by a well-resourced environment and two full-time head teachers who provide comprehensive middle leadership across instructional, wellbeing, and faculty domains.
